Bro. Windell M^^Clain, Sr. was born July 8, 1951 in Evans
County Georgia to the late Mary Frances McClain and
Heyward Mincey. He joined the Green Cypress Missionary
Baptist Church and he served until his health began to fail.
He received his education in the Evans County School
System. He joined the United States Army and served for
several years. He was gainfully employed by the Claxton
Bakery for many years. He was preceded in death by three
siblings: Charles Ford, Jacquelyn M'^Clain, and James Daryl
M"Clain.
He leaves to cherish his memory, two sons: Mario M^^Clain
of Statesboro, Georgia; Windell M^Glain, Jr. of Brunswick,
Georgia. Two brothers: Cecil McClain (Lillie) of Claxton,
Georgia; and Jeffrey McClain (Sharon) of San Diego,
California. Four sisters: Aylissa Mincey, Annett Mincey,
Joyce Mincey, all of Ft. Lauderdale, Florida; Gwen Stewart
(Charles) of Claxton, Georgia; five grandchildren, one aunt,
Helen M^Clain, and a host of nieces, nephews, and other
relatives and friends.
